I've always wondered how these places will (and how A&C Games does) circumvent the arcade ban. ie; You're not allowed to have more than two "pinball or other mechanical or electronic game machines" a venue. Which is why Pinball Cafe was shut down and why the city council was so happy when Funland finally closed its doors. I guess having televisions and computers setup like this doesn't quite fit with ban? Seems like regulation created by a bunch of old people after of 'seedy arcades'. I know council has bigger issues at hand, but it's absurd that we have these laws still.

The legal status of pinball varied between municipalities, ranging from a total ban (Forest Hill, 1944), to legally imposed restrictions on operating hours (New Toronto, 1949). By the late 1950s, a logic-twisting Supreme Court of Canada decision on games of chance wound up classifying pinball machines as illegal gambling devices. This didnt stop operators from finding loopholes, nor did it stop people buying machines for home use.
The battle over pinball heated up in January 1975, when the Metro Toronto Police morality squad shut down 150 machines at Peter Budds four arcades on the Yonge Street Strip, including his flagship Funland parlour. Budd was told he wouldnt be charged with keeping a gaming house as long as the machines stayed unplugged. A Star editorial published two weeks later declared the pinball laws silly and the effort to police them a waste of time. Federal Minister of Justice Otto Lang soon introduced amendments to the Criminal Code legalizing pinball machines, which came into effect in January 1976.
